Ho Chi Minh Bến Thành Market
Ho Chi Minh City, formerly known as Saigon, is the largest city in Vietnam and its bustling economic heart. At its core stands Bến Thành Market, a sprawling indoor bazaar crowned by an iconic clock tower that has marked the rhythms of Saigon since the 1910s. Beneath its wide tiled roof, thousands of stalls trade in fabrics, spices, lacquerware, and legendary street food, making the market both a working commercial hub and a living symbol of the city's vibrant everyday culture.
